The Opportunity: Natera is seeking a strategic and innovative Director to lead the Salesforce function with a primary focus on Service Cloud, RPA, and its ecosystem. This role is crucial for driving commercial performance, customer engagement, and service excellence, by leveraging AI, Robotic Process Automation (RPA), and scalable Salesforce solutions. The ideal candidate will blend deep CRM Service Cloud expertise with a forward-looking vision for digital transformation and operational efficiency.
You will work cross-functionally to define and execute the CRM roadmap, enabling stronger patient engagement, sales efficiency, service excellence, and data-driven decision-making, while ensuring compliance with HIPAA and healthcare-specific regulations.
Key Responsibilities:
Lead the strategic roadmap and implementation of Salesforce Service Cloud to support global customer and patient service operations ensuring CRM capabilities align with evolving business needs
Champion the use of Salesforce Agentforce AI for predictive service to lead the transformation of our contact center operations across customer and patient journeys
Partner with digital, operations, IT, and care teams to transform service journeys across channels (phone, email, portal, SMS, chat).
Deploy RPA solutions to streamline repetitive tasks, reduce manual overhead, and boost workforce productivity across the sales and service lifecycle. Collaborate with data, automation, and business teams to deliver end-to-end intelligent process automation.
Own the strategy, design, implementation, and governance of Salesforce Sales and Service Cloud for healthcare sales and support functions.
Collaborate with business leaders across provider outreach, referral networks, care coordination, contact centers, and sales teams to align CRM capabilities with operational and clinical goals.
Integrate Salesforce with potential 3rd-party apps to enhance the healthcare engagement lifecycle.
Drive CRM data governance, interoperability, and alignment with EHR, ERP, CDP, and analytics systems.
Leverage AI and automation (e.g., Salesforce Einstein, GPT-based service assistants, auto case routing) to streamline workflows and improve care team productivity.
Ensure the CRM environment is secure, scalable, and compliant with HIPAA, CCPA, and other healthcare data regulations.
Lead cross-functional delivery teams, internal CRM admins/developers, and external implementation partners to execute the CRM roadmap.
Measure success through KPIs such as provider satisfaction, sales pipeline velocity, case resolution times, and patient engagement outcomes
Build and lead a high-performing team of Salesforce developers, business analysts, admins, and offshore resources.
Qualifications:
Bachelor’s degree in Healthcare Administration, Business, Computer Science, or related field (Master’s preferred).
15+ years of CRM experience with 10+ years in Salesforce Service Cloud leadership, including in healthcare or life sciences.
Strong knowledge of healthcare CRM use cases—provider management, patient outreach, contact center optimization, and referral growth.
Familiarity with Salesforce Health Cloud, Experience Cloud, Marketing Cloud, and Lightning components.
Proven track record deploying AI and Mulesoft RPA technologies to optimize CRM processes and drive operational efficiency.
Understanding of healthcare compliance requirements: HIPAA, HITECH, CCPA, etc.
Demonstrated experience with AI in CRM, case management automation, and Salesforce analytics.
Excellent leadership, stakeholder engagement, and vendor management skills.
Salesforce certifications (e.g., Salesforce Administrator, Sales Cloud Consultant, Service Cloud Consultant) strongly preferred.
Hands-on experience with Salesforce platform architecture and automation tools (e.g., Flows, Process Builder, Apex).
Strong domain knowledge in sales pipeline management, service case workflows, SLAs, and customer journey optimization.
Preferred:
Experience in life sciences, biotech, or other regulated industries.
Familiarity with tools such as UiPath, Automation Anywhere, or Salesforce-native RPA solutions.
Salesforce certifications (e.g., Service Cloud Consultant, Application Architect).
Expertise with SaaS application strategy, cloud migration, and enterprise integration.

Natera™ is a global leader in cell-free DNA (cfDNA) testing, dedicated to oncology, women’s health, and organ health. Our aim is to make personalized genetic testing and diagnostics part of the standard of care to protect health and enable earlier and more targeted interventions that lead to longer, healthier lives.
The Natera team consists of highly dedicated statisticians, geneticists, doctors, laboratory scientists, business professionals, software engineers and many other professionals from world-class institutions, who care deeply for our work and each other.
